Fiber vs Fibre: A Short History of Spelling Differences

The divergence between fiber and fibre mirrors the broader split between American English and British English. In the 19th and 20th centuries, American publishing often streamlined spellings for simplicity, favouring fiber and other -er endings, while British usage retained the more traditional -re form such as fibre. Since then, the two spellings have persisted, particularly in scientific and technical fields where international journals may feature both varieties. Nutrition Focus: Fibre, The Body and Everyday Health

What is dietary fibre?

Dietary fibre (British spelling: fibre) refers to the parts of plant foods that the human body cannot digest. Rather than being broken down into sugars, fibre passes through the stomach and small intestine largely intact, reaching the large intestine where it can exert various beneficial effects. Soluble and insoluble: two sides of the same coin

Fibre comes in two main forms: soluble fibre, which dissolves in water to form a gel and can help regulate blood sugar and cholesterol, and insoluble fibre, which adds bulk to stool and aids in movement through the digestive tract. Both forms are important for a balanced diet, and most plant foods contain a mix of these types. How much fibre should we aim for?

Guidelines across the UK typically recommend around 30 grams of fibre per day for adults, with a practical target of 25–30 g, depending on age, sex and activity level. Increasing fibre gradually and pairing it with adequate fluid intake supports digestive comfort and reduces the risk of common ailments. How optical fibre works

At a high level, an optical fibre guides light through thin strands of glass or plastic by total internal reflection. The core idea is simple: light enters one end, bounces along the core while being kept within by the cladding, and exits at the other end, enabling high-speed data transfer, imaging and sensing. Industrial Applications: From Textiles to Composites

Textile fibres and their diversity

The word fibre also covers natural and synthetic threads used in textiles, ropes, and high-performance materials. Natural fibres include cotton, flax and jute, while synthetic varieties cover polyester, nylon and aramid fibres. The fibre’s properties—strength, elasticity, moisture management—determine suitable uses, from clothing to aeronautical components. Fibre-reinforced polymers and composites

In modern manufacturing, fibre-reinforced composites combine a matrix material with reinforcing fibres to achieve light weight and strength. Carbon fibre, aramid fibre, and glass fibre are common reinforcement options. Whether described as fibre reinforced polymer (FRP) or fiber reinforced polymer, the concept is the same: long fibres provide stiffness and toughness, while the surrounding resin binds the structure. Myth: All fibre sources behave the same in the gut

Different types of fibre interact with gut bacteria, water, and other nutrients in diverse ways. Soluble fibre can slow digestion and improve glycaemic control, while insoluble fibre tends to speed transit and support bowel regularity. Therefore, variety matters. Optical fibre: diameter, attenuation and bandwidth

In the engineering world, performance metrics such as core diameter (measured in micrometres), attenuation (dB/km) and bandwidth determine suitability for a given network.
